How much do regulatory risk program project manager j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 10, 2026, the average hourly pay for regulatory risk program project manager in the United States is $53.45,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$43.51 and $62.02 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

Job description

The Regulatory Risk Group Manager is accountable for management of complex/critical/large professional disciplinary areas. Leads and directs a team of professionals. Requires a comprehensive understanding of multiple areas within a function and how they interact in order to achieve the objectives of the function.

Responsible for driving customer remediation analytics to completion including execution and validation. This position will be part of the USCC Centralized Customer Remediation Team (CCRT). The objective of the USCC CCRT is to quickly assess and identify customer impacts and ensure remediation is completed promptly with the appropriate detailed documentation required by Internal Audit and the Regulators.

These activities will be conducted in close partnership with the Issue Owners and Managers within U.S. Consumer Cards. Excellent communication skills are required to negotiate internally, often at a senior level

Highly developed communication and diplomacy skills are required, to guide, influence, and convince others, in particular colleagues in other areas and occasional external customers. This role is a people manager role with full management responsibility of a team or multiple teams, including management of people, budget and planning, to include performance evaluation, compensation, hiring, disciplinary actions and terminations and budget approval. Responsibilities: Manage a team of remediation analysts and associated book of work for the team.

Perform training, reviews, coaching, and mentoring of staff. Over-sees, designs, and manages client remediation population and impact analyses for USCC owned and impacted issues, including those that are Regulatory. Provide expertise and guidance related to the USCC remediation processes and policies, partners with other department leaders to define, prioritize, and execute remediation programs.

Create comprehensive documentation that conforms to Internal Audit and Regulatory expectations. Provide thought leadership and effective challenge throughout the data remediation lifecycle (including root cause analysis, remediation planning, code review for queries related to population completeness planning and execution criteria, and post remediation implementation). Challenge preconceived notions about data to ensure no stone is left unturned to identify complete universe of impacted customers is uncovered.

Cultivate and support a sustainable and repeatable control environment by continuing to improve identified opportunities. Develop and train top analytical talent within the organization. Appropriately assess risk when business decisions are made, demonstrating particular consideration for the firm's reputation and safeguarding Citigroup, its clients and assets, by driving compliance with applicable laws, rules and regulations, adhering to Policy, applying sound ethical judgment regarding personal behavior, conduct and business practices, and escalating, managing and reporting control issues with transparency, as well as effectively supervise the activity of others and create accountability with those who fail to maintain these standards.

Qualifications: 10+ years relevant experience Prior Data Analytics or Remediation experience within Banking Industry is preferred. Expert knowledge of programming languages (e.g., SAS/SQL, Python and/or R). Experience creating and analyzing large complex datasets with the ability to identify, analyze, and interpret trends or patterns

Strong analytical skills with the ability to collect, organize, analyze, and disseminate significant amounts of information with attention to detail and accuracy. Should have excellent proficiency in Microsoft Office - particularly Excel (metrics and data analysis), PowerPoint (presentation decks), and Word (writing and editing procedural and technical documentation). Previous experience in managing Regulatory Inspections and Audits within a financial services company.

Professional ability and presence to interact with Senior Bank, Regulatory and Audit Management. Project management knowledge and experience working with diverse groups of stakeholders to achieve milestones and deadlines. Proven relationship management skills with ability to deepen relationships and build partnerships across the business, executive leadership and key functional support areas like Government Affairs, Communications, Legal, Compliance, Control, in-business Risk and Independent Risk.

Proven ability to manage multiple, concurrent large-scale projects from ideation through testing and implementation.
